Through potential partnerships, the program aims to cultivate a pathway to employment at a good wage.  This will be accomplished through higher education funding partnerships, GED programming, and apprenticeship coordination.

The workforce development program area includes creating a new Workforce Pathway Program in collaboration with the Community Well-Being Division. The program is for anyone interested in advancing their career through GED attainment, apprenticeship, or education to unlock the potential of a good wage job. The program will support participants at various steps along their career journey and connect participants to services that support the attainment of their education goals through wraparound service organizations that assist with daycare, housing, or transportation needs.

This will be achieved by leveraging existing educational and wraparound service organizations, developing new partnership programs with existing educational and wraparound service organizations, and identifying additional resources to lower barriers and remove gaps for attaining employment at a good wage.
